Assay Description Organism Bioactivity Reference
Toxicity against neonate larval stage of Spodoptera littoralis fed with diet containing compound assessed as reduction in larval survival at 15 to 110 umol/gm dry weight after 6 days by chronic feeding assay Spodoptera littoralis None
Reduction in number of imagoes emerging from pupae in Spodoptera littoralis fed with diet containing compound at 110 umol/gm dry weight after 6 days by chronic feeding bioassay (Rvb = 90%) Spodoptera littoralis 25.0 %
Change in pupal weight of Spodoptera littoralis fed with diet containing compound at 110 umol/gm dry weight treated for 6 days measured after transferring onto control diet by chronic feeding bioassay (Rvb = 0.40 +/-0.05 gms) Spodoptera littoralis 0.28 g
Prolongation of duration of larval period in Spodoptera littoralis fed with diet containing compound at 110 umol/gm dry weight treated for 6 days measured after transferring onto control diet by chronic feeding bioassay (Rvb = 17 to 20 days) Spodoptera littoralis 19.0 day
Growth retarding activity against neonate larval stage of Spodoptera littoralis fed with diet containing compound measured per gm of dry weight after 6 days by chronic feeding bioassay Spodoptera littoralis 70.8 uM
